Adarsha College of Nursing, Bangalore, is a private university, established in the year 2003. Also known as Adarsha Nursing College Bangalore, it is known as one of the best nursing colleges in Karnataka. The courses that are currently being offered are B.Sc. Nursing, PB B.Sc. Nursing, M.Sc. Nursing, GNM Nursing. Admission based on candidate’s performance in National Eligibility cum Entrance Test Undergraduate (NEET-UG) for Graduation and NEET PG for Post- Graduation. The application mode is online.

Adarsha College of Nursing Courses
The courses being offered in Adarsha College of Nursing in the year 2021 are –
Courses | Details |
---|---|
B.Sc. Nursing | Duration: 4 Years Eligibility: A candidate seeking admission must be from a recognized school, with 50% or more marks in the aggregate of 4 subjects including English (Core/Elective), Physics, Chemistry and Biology, provided that the student has passed in each subject separately. Selection Criteria: Entrance Based (NEET-UG) Read More |
PB B.Sc. Nursing | Duration: 2 Years Eligibility: Passed class 12th with Physics, Chemistry, Biology and English and a certificate in GNM. Selection Criteria: Entrance Based (NEET-UG) Read More |
M.Sc. Nursing | Duration: 2 Years Eligibility: Passed B.Sc. (Nursing) or PB B.Sc. (Nursing) degree with a minimum of one year of experience after obtaining B.Sc. (Nursing), in a hospital or a nursing education institution or community and a minimum of 60% marks in the first attempt in B.Sc./PB B.Sc. Selection Criteria: Entrance Based (NEET PG) Read More |
GNM Nursing | Duration: 3 Years Eligibility: Applicants must have passed with a minimum of 40% marks with English, Physics, Biology, and Chemistry as their main subjects. Selection Criteria: Merit Based Read More |

Adarsha College of Nursing Facilities
Following are the facilities available that cater to the need of students as well as teachers -
- Infrastructure: Adarsha College of Nursing provides a solid infrastructure to support its intellectual teachings. The college provides students with spacious classes and well-maintained laboratories. The laboratories are provided with well-detailed nursing mannequins for the students to have an immersive learning experience.
- Library: The comprehensive central library, with a floor area of 2,400 square meters and a seating capacity of 300, offers a vast collection of books, national and international journals, and e-journals.
- Hostel: The institute provides separate hostels for boys and girls with spacious, clean, and well-furnished living spaces. The hostel's mess serves hygienic and nutritious food in spacious dining rooms. There is a dedicated committee consisting of wardens and assistant wardens – headed by the principals, to oversee hostel facilities, maintenance of discipline, and to address problems of the hostel inmates if any.
- Other Facilities: There are also open spaces for the students to engage themselves in physical activities, internet connectivity, and recreation room, and round the clock, security ensures adequate safety to the inmates of the hostels.

Adarsha College of Nursing FAQs
Ques. What is the Adarsha College of Nursing fee structure for UG courses?
Ans. The fees vary for each course. The fees stated below are approximations, so contact the office of the college to get further information.
- B.Sc. Nursing - INR 50,000
- PB B.Sc. Nursing – INR.70,000
- GNM Nursing – INR 17,000
- M.Sc. Nursing – INR 90,000

Ques. What other important documents are required for admission at Adarsha College of Nursing?
Ans. Following documents are required:
For Graduation
- SLCC
- XII Marks card / Certificates [For CBSE students]
- Transfer certificate
- Migration Certificate [Outside Karnataka students only]
- Permanent residential proof / RC Book [Xerox copy]
- Aadhar Card
- Eligibility Certificate
For Post-Graduation
- Eligibility Certificate,
- Nursing Council Registration Certificate,
- Experience Certificate,
- Degree Certificate,
- Migration Certificate [Student from other states], etc.
Ques. Is there any provision for a scholarship at Adarsha College of Nursing?
Ans. 10 % relaxation in the fees is provided to students belonging to SC/ST category. Further scholarships based on merit should be confirmed before admission from the admission office.
